Irresistible Nashville Hot Chicken Sliders Recipe

A flavorful and spicy Nashville hot chicken sliders recipe that delivers a crispy, juicy bite perfect for game nights, parties, or a fun weeknight dinner. Easy to make with simple ingredients and customizable heat levels.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ken thighs
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• ½ cup unsalted butter
  • 2 tablespoons cayenne pepper
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on hot sauce (e.g., Frank’s RedHot)
  • Salt to taste
  • 12 slider buns
  • Pickle slices
  • Mayonnaise or ranch dressing (optional)

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, whisk together buttermilk,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Add chicken thighs, submerge fully, cover, and refrigerate for at least 1 hour or up to overnight.
  2. In another large bowl, mix flour, smoked paprika, cayenne pepper,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per evenly.
  3. Pour about 2 inches of vegetable oil into a skillet or pan and heat to 350°F (175°C). Use a thermometer to maintain temperature.
  4. Remove chicken from buttermilk, letting excess drip off. Dredge each piece in the flour mixture, pressing lightly to coat. Let rest for 10 minutes.
  5. Fry chicken pieces in batches for 6-8 minutes per side until golden brown and crispy. Intern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C).
  6. Transfer fried chicken to a wire rack over a baking sheet to drain excess oil and keep crispy.
  7. In a small sa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Stir in cayenne pepper, brown sugar, smoked paprika, garlic powder, hot sauce, and salt. Simmer for 2-3 minutes, stirring constantly, then remove from heat.
  8. Brush or spoon hot sauce generously over each piece of fried chicken.
  9. Toast slider buns if desired. Spread mayonnaise or ranch on bottom bun, add sauced chicken, a pickle slice, and top with bun. Serve immediately.

Notes

Maintain oil temperature at 350°F for crispy chicken. Do not overcrowd the pan to avoid greasy chicken. Rest chicken on wire rack to keep crust crispy. Adjust cayenne pepper to control heat level. Use fresh spices for best flavor. For a lighter version, bake at 425°F for 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way.
